Spring feral hog contest to get under way Jan. 6

The Fayette County spring feral hog contest will begin on Tuesday, Jan. 6 and conclude at noon on Thursday, April 30.The contest is being held to give landowners, producers and sportsmen an opportunity to control feral hogs in Fayette County.

Fire Dept. presents awards at Christmas party

The Schulenburg Volunteer Fire Department presented awards during its annual Christmas party on Thursday, Dec. 11 at St. John Hall. The presentation also included Firefighter of the Year, Pete Garcia, who is pictured on Page 1.

December sales tax allocations issued

Acting Texas Comptroller Kelly Hancock announced on Wednesday, Dec. 10 that he was sending cities, counties, transit systems and special purpose districts $1.2 billion in local sales tax allocations for December, 7.5 percent more than in December 2024.
